Jazz Sweep Grizzlies With Massive Second, Third Quarters

SALT LAKE CITY – The Utah Jazz dominated the Memphis Grizzlies in the second and third quarters, completing a two-game sweep over last year’s Western Conference two-seed.

Lauri Markkanen had his best game in a Jazz uniform scoring 31 points and adding 12 rebounds in the 121-105 win.

With the victory, the Jazz moved to 6-2 on the season.

First Quarter

After missing Saturday’s game Ja Morant got off to a hot start scoring 11 points in the first quarter.

Collin Sexton led the Jazz with six points, specifically targeting Morant in his first two possessions on the floor.

At times the Jazz got caught overpassing leading to four first quarter turnovers.

After one, the Jazz trailed the Grizzlies 26-23.

Second Quarter

The Jazz opened the quarter on a 16-7 run to build a 39-33 lead midway through the second quarter.

Memphis struggled to score against the Jazz swarming paint on defense and knocked down just two of their first nine attempts from the free-throw line.

The Jazz outscored the Grizzlies 38-18 in the frame thanks to active hands in the passing lanes, while knocking down 7-12 from the three-point line.

At the half, the Jazz led Memphis 61-44.

Third Quarter

The Grizzlies opened the third quarter by bullying the Jazz and trimmed their deficit to just 10 at 67-57.

But Lauri Markkanen and the Jazz answered with a 19-6 run over the next five minutes to build an 86-65 lead.

After 36 minutes Markkanen had 28 points, nine rebounds, and three blocks.

Through three the Jazz led Memphis 97-74.

Fourth Quarter

The Jazz were able to fend off any late Grizzlies pushes early in the fourth quarter and Taylor Jenkins pulled his starters midway through the period.

Markkanen finished with 31 points, 12 rebounds, and a career-high four blocks in the win.

The Jazz moved to 6-2 with the two-game sweep over the Grizzlies.
